For peptides, impurity expectations comply with a risk-based FDA technique, as opposed to the small-molecule limits in ICH Q3A/Q3B (which leave out peptides). Peptide-related contaminations present at low-percent levels (e.g., around 0.1% and above) generally require characterization, and higher-level or brand-new impurities may require improved reason due to prospective immunogenicity problems. FDA guidance and ICH Q2( R1) help define requirements for analytical technique validation and contamination evaluation for peptide medication items. When a brand-new peptide set features a Certification of Analysis, researchers ensure there is a single primary peak in the HPLC output and a high pureness percent. If the peptide is, state, 98% pure by HPLC, they wage confidence; if the HPLC reveals multiple significant contamination tops or purity listed below ~ 90-- 95%, they might decline or additional detoxify that set. The retention time of the main height is additionally contrasted to expectations or previous batches as an added identity check. By using just HPLC-verified peptides, scientists lessen the risk of confounding variables in their assays. For example, a peptide at 90% pureness versus one at 99% purity can produce divergent organic results.
